"Rosemount is a really fabulous property, very clean, everything provided and the most wonderful views!"
The bed was extremely comfortable too and it is a special place to stay. The information provided in the house was very useful. It was great to be so close to Marazion, meaning an easy walk down to the shops, pubs, beach and of course St Michael's Mount. Coming back was a slightly different matter, with an uphill walk, the very steep drive and then the 37 uneven height steps to the front door! The price you pay for such amazing views and very definitely worth it! We arrived after a 6 hour drive and went straight down to the Kings Arms - although their kitchen was closed, they were happy to make us fish and chips which we ate outdoors at the end of April. Other outings to recommend were the Shipwrights Arms at Helford, Roskillys near St Keverne, Sennen Cove, Trengwainton, Tremenheere and Trebah Gardens, plus a meal at the Mexico Inn. Next time we'll try the Victoria Inn at Perranuthnoe.too. Additional notes which might help: The listing does now show that there are a number of steps to the front door and out to the garden at the back and I think this is a recent addition as I called up about this before staying. I had thought about bringing my parents but they would not have been able to manage the steps, or the walk to/from town with the steep drive. It might help to note on the booking that there are 37 steps to the front door (no handrail in places), four to go upstairs inside or 9 to go downstairs, two down from the back door and 19 up to the garden, some with very high risers. The garden is also not enclosed for pets which we only realised once we got there, but we made a slight barricade with the bin, so that he couldn't go round the side. A van was parked half way up the drive, at the 180 turn, and didn't move all the time we were there. We have quite a long car which meant a multi-point turn to only just make it past! The directions were very clear if coming from Marazion, but our satnav brought us from the other direction, meaning it was impossible to turn up the drive from that way, plus took us up another drive way first! This is not at all to detract from the property, but might help those who would struggle with that amount of steps. It really is a wonderful place to stay!
